I don't think investors are "returning to the dollar" in a positive sense of the word, although there certainly is some of that taking place. What is driving the rally, which started in July, is the closing of short U.S. dollar positions. Everything from explicitly short positions on the dollar, to implicitly short positions, such as long foreign equities, are unwinding. It's not just investors either. Corporations and governments borrowed in U.S. dollars and they are unwinding those positions or have halted new borrowing. All of which is bullish for the U.S. dollar in the short term.
